Abstract
Platinum, palladium, cobalt, and palladium-cobalt (Pd-Co) metal nanoparticles were individually dispersed and stabilized within organically modified silicates (ORMOSILs) using a sol–gel process. The silicate matrix was formed through the polymerization of methyltriethoxysilane (MTES), effectively encapsulating the metal particles. In situ reduction of the corresponding metal ions resulted in varied enriched surface morphologies and compositions, depending on the specific metal nanoparticles incorporated. The prepared materials were comparatively characterized by FTIR, TEM, SEM, and XPS techniques.
